  2. What Are Dentures? Dentures are a great solution for individuals with missing teeth. There are both partial and complete dentures.

  4. Broken Dentures When taking out your dentures, doing so over a sink with a towel underneath is best

  5. Fitting Dentures The structure of your face changes naturally over the years. We naturally go through bone loss, which ultimately alters the dimensions of our face. 

  6. Difficulty Speaking or Eating If you can’t speak or eat comfortably, you know that there’s a problem with your dentures.

  7. Proper Denture Care Remove Dentures After Eating After each meal, you should remove and rinse your dentures. Clean Your Mouth Even with few or no teeth, you should brush your tongue, and cheeks after removing your dentures. 

  8. Proper Denture Care Soak Your Dentures Keeping your dentures moist will help retain their shape.  Visit Our Dentist Visit our dentist near you for regular check-ups.
